Output 7bbc6a90816c603a1082c5189a32cf5c9aed654a47389d988d80794d4c138381:4

value
8820651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a75d7c078f9b14b99f73beff4c7eb1921da854c OP_EQUAL
address
38Uj6bhnT9bPVYS7MvQdfQSKLfarDXZFhd
transaction
7bbc6a90816c603a1082c5189a32cf5c9aed654a47389d988d80794d4c138381
spent
true